    Finalize Paperwork and Benefits

    You'll be working with our HR manager to complete/submit the following documentation.

    1. Federal and State Paperwork

    • Form I-9

    • Form W-4

    • State Tax Withholding Form

    2. Company Onboarding Documents

    • Offer Letter

    • Direct Deposit Form

    • Employment Agreement

    • Employee Benefits Declaration Form

    • Employee Handbook

    • Non-Disclosure Agreement (NDA)

    • Non-Compete Agreement

    • New Hire Questionnaire

    • Union Agreement

    3. Employee Documents

    • Birth Certificate 

    • State ID

    • Social Security Card

    • Visa or Green Card
